Chardet: The Universal Character Encoding Detector

Detects
 - ASCII, UTF-8, UTF-16 (2 variants), UTF-32 (4 variants)
 - Big5, GB2312, EUC-TW, HZ-GB-2312, ISO-2022-CN (Traditional and Simplified Chinese)
 - EUC-JP, SHIFT_JIS, CP932, ISO-2022-JP (Japanese)
 - EUC-KR, ISO-2022-KR, Johab (Korean)
 - KOI8-R, MacCyrillic, IBM855, IBM866, ISO-8859-5, windows-1251 (Cyrillic)
 - ISO-8859-5, windows-1251 (Bulgarian)
 - ISO-8859-1, windows-1252, MacRoman (Western European languages)
 - ISO-8859-7, windows-1253 (Greek)
 - ISO-8859-8, windows-1255 (Visual and Logical Hebrew)
 - TIS-620 (Thai)

.. note::
   Our ISO-8859-2 and windows-1250 (Hungarian) probers have been temporarily
   disabled until we can retrain the models.

Requires Python 3.7+.

Command-line Tool
-----------------

chardet comes with a command-line script which reports on the encodings of one
or more files::

    % chardetect somefile someotherfile
    somefile: windows-1252 with confidence 0.5
    someotherfile: ascii with confidence 1.0

About
-----

This is a continuation of Mark Pilgrim's excellent original chardet port from C, and `Ian Cordasco <https://github.com/sigmavirus24>`_'s
`charade <https://github.com/sigmavirus24/charade>`_ Python 3-compatible fork.
